How to Set Up Your Business Without Mistakes
Learning from the mistakes of others can help you build a sustainable business.This guide highlights the top mistakes that new entrepreneurs often make and offers practical tips on how to avoid them.Common Challenges for New Business OwnersMany first-time entrepreneurs fail because they underestimate the challenges. Knowing what to watch out for can keep you ahead of the competition. Not Having a Well-Defined StrategyOne of the biggest mistakes new entrepreneurs make is failing to create a clear business plan. Why a business plan is essential:- Assuming success without planning- Failing to research competitors- Impatience to start quickly How to avoid this mistake: - Create a comprehensive business plan- Understand your niche and audience- Set realistic milestonesNot Managing Cash Flow EffectivelyFinancial management is vital for any new business. Common financial errors: - Assuming profits will come quickly- Blurring financial boundaries- Struggling to cover operating costsSolution: - Plan for fixed and variable expenses- Simplify accounting tasks- Monitor cash flow regularlyWearing Too Many HatsFirst-time entrepreneurs often believe they need to handle every aspect. Why entrepreneurs struggle to delegate:- Desire to cut costs- Fear of losing control- Feeling unsure about outsourcingSolution: - Hire skilled team members- Focus on strategic areas- Empower employees to take ownershipUnderestimating the Power of PromotionNo matter how great your product or click here service is, your business needs visibility. Why branding gets neglected:- Ignoring the need for active promotion- Not knowing where to start- Budget constraintsSolution: - Leverage social media- Invest in SEO and content marketing- Develop a clear brand identityConclusionStarting a business is full of lessons and opportunities. Learn from others’ experiences, plan carefully, and be willing to take calculated risks.
